Finding High-End Home Decor at Thrift Stores

Thrift stores, estate sales, and garage sales can become your go-to places for affordable high-end home decor. It’s crucial to approach these outings with an open mind and a bit of patience. The joy of thrifting lies in the unexpected discoveries. Here are some tips to maximize your chances of finding that perfect piece:

  • Visit Often: Inventory in thrift stores changes continuously. The more often you visit, the better your chances of finding something special.
  • Go Early: The best items often get snatched up quickly. Arriving at the store early increases your odds of being the first to discover new arrivals.
  • Check Quality: High-end doesn’t mean fragile. Look for pieces that are well-made, such as solid wood furniture or décor made from natural materials.
  • Stay Open Minded: You might walk in looking for a specific item and leave with something entirely different but equally fabulous!

High-End Home Decor Items to Look For

Here are a few categories of high-end home decor that can elevate your space and are commonly found in thrift shops:

Furniture

Furniture serves as the foundation of your home decor. Look for solid wood pieces, vintage chairs, or unique tables. Sometimes, minor repairs like sanding or repainting can bring an older piece back to life, making it a stunning focal point.

Artwork

Original artworks or nicely framed prints can be expensive when purchased at retail. Thrift stores often have a plethora of artwork options. Look for pieces that resonate with your style—vintage frames can also be reused for a more cohesive aesthetic.

Decorative Accents

Items like vases, candles, and decorative bowls can achieve a high-end look without costing a fortune. Often, these pieces are where you can truly showcase your personality. Opt for ceramics or glass that feels special and has texture or color that aligns with your home’s color palette.

DIY Aesthetic Home Decor Ideas

Transforming thrift store finds into stunning decor involves some creativity. DIY projects allow you to make your home decor truly unique. Here are some DIY aesthetic home decor ideas to enhance your space:

Revamping Furniture

1. Paint or Stain: A quick coat of paint or stain can entirely change the look of furniture. Light-colored options can brighten a room, while darker shades can add a touch of sophistication. Using chalk paint creates a chic matte finish that’s very in style.

2. Reupholster: If you find chairs with fantastic frames but dated fabric, consider reupholstering them. You can choose fabrics that suit your decor, adding a touch of luxury without the hefty price tag.

Gallery Wall Creation

Using thrifted artwork, photographers, and even fabric swatches, you can create a boho-chic gallery wall. Mix and match various sizes of frames and artwork. This personalized display will surely become a conversation starter.

Decorative Planters

Transform ordinary and mismatched dishes or teacups into chic planters for indoor plants. Not only does it add a splash of life to your decor, but it also encourages a love for nature!

Enhancing the Natural Aesthetic

Striving for a natural aesthetic at home involves integrating organic materials and colors. Here are some essential tips:

Incorporating Houseplants

Houseplants enhance indoor air quality and add color and texture. Look for planters during your thrifting adventures or create your own from interesting containers you find. Varieties like snake plants or pothos thrive with minimal maintenance, making them perfect for enhancing your home decor aesthetic.

Natural Fabrics

When revamping your home, consider using textiles made from natural materials like cotton, linen, or wool. These fabrics not only feel good but also create a warm and inviting atmosphere.

Earthy Color Palettes

Using earthy colors such as soft browns, greens, and creams can create a harmonious and tranquil environment. Paints in these tones can transform any wall, making the space feel grounded and connected to nature.

Staying Within Budget

Maintaining a budget while pursuing high-end home decor is straightforward with clear planning and creativity. Here are some key points to keep in mind:

Make a Wish List

Before you hit the thrift store, jot down a wishlist of items you’d like to hunt for. This will help you focus your thrifting mission and avoid impulse buys. Aim for essential decor pieces that will enhance your home’s layout and aesthetics.

Set a Budget

Set a reasonable budget for each thrifting outing. Knowing your spending limit will help you prioritize finds and make mindful purchases. Remember, thrift store prices vary, so having a clear budget provides guidance.

Learn to DIY

Investing some time into DIY projects can save you money in the long run. There are numerous online tutorials that can guide you through transforming thrifted items into something fabulous. You’ll enjoy the process of creating and take pride in your work!
